I'm guessing here, but a typical quote for Salerno-Positano by limo is about € 100-120, - so Salerno-Amalfi should be perhaps € 70-80.
If you use a taxi rather than a limo co., make sure you fix a price first.
Personally I'd pre-book a limo, (- otherwise for 5 people + luggage you may end up needing 2 taxis, which would be more expensive).
An alternative would be bus to Amalfi as has been suggested (€ 1.70) and a taxi from there, - or take the ferry.
